Tomb of Emperor Jingdi (Hanyangling)
Your first stop will be Hanyangling Mausoleum.It’s the shared Mausoleum by Jingdi, the fourth emperor of the Western Han Dynasty, and his empress Wang. But they have seperate graves inside. You will admire the terracotta figurines carved as servants, riders, and domestic animals, and see the excavation pits which contain hordes of half-hidden statues and crockery through the glass floors.
90 minutes here · Admission included
Giant Wild Goose Pagoda
After the Hanyangling Museum, we will Transfer to Big Wild Goose Pagoda. As the symbol of the old-line Xi'an, Giant Wild Goose Pagoda (also called Big Wild Goose Pagoda) is a well-preserved ancient building and a holy place for Buddhists. It is located in the southern suburb of Xi'an City, about 4 kilometers (2.5 miles) from the downtown of the city.
40 minutes here · Admission included
Xi'an Bell Tower
And then Transfer to The Bell Tower which is a stately traditional building, that marks the geographical center of the ancient capital. From this important landmark extend East, South, West and North Streets, connecting the tower to the East, South, West and North Gates of the City Wall of the Ming Dynasty. Muslim Quarter
Finally we will Transfer to Muslim Quarter. Just as its name implies, the Muslim Quarter, also known as Huimin Jie in Pingyin, is the hub of the Muslim community in Xi'an City, Shaanxi Province. Located to the north of the West Street in the city center, the quarter covers several blocks inhabitated by over 20,000 Muslims. There are about ten mosques in the area of the Muslim Street, among which the Great Mosque in the Huajue Lane is the most famous and popular.
